PADTM high level disinfection uses Photo-Activated Disinfection to eliminate bacterial infections in a minimally invasive, safe and fast technique in the ? fields of: • Prophylaxis • Periodontics PADTM IS EXTREMELY • Implantology EFFECTIVE KILLING AT LEAST • Endodontics 99.99% OF ALL SPECIES OF • Restorative Dentistry ORAL BACTERIA IN SECONDS –• Fungal infections WITHOUT ANY SIDE EFFECTS. upper arch lower arch PADTM uses a dilute aqueous solution made from a medical grade tolonium chloride powder (a vital stain) which selectively targets and tags all bacteria. When the solution is activated by red LED light (at 635nm) it releases singlet oxygen which ruptures the cell walls of the bacteria, killing these in seconds. PADTM solution selectively eliminates all types of bacteria and unlike other methods of disinfection does not harm healthy host tissue, stain restorations or soft tissue. PADTM (high level disinfection) is totally painless. Photo-Activated Disinfection has been successfully used in dentistry for several years without adverse side effects or allergic reactions. Problem Conventional mechanical cleansing of canals e.g. with sodium hypochlorite or EDTA may remove the bulk of the bacterial load. However, bacterial contamination of the dentine wall and tubules will still remain reducing successful outcome and increasing the possibility of repeated periapical infection. “Kömerik et al (2003) proved the lethal efficiency of toluidine blue, used as photosensitizer, against P. gingivalis. Pagonis et al (2009) reasoned that the antimicrobial efficiency of the photoactivated disinfection is a promising adjunct to chemical disinfection in endodontics. Lima et al. (2009) eliminated bacteria successfully from carious dentin. TM Our research group has been dealing with the PAD technology a fairly long time. It has achieved excellent results.
